Advertisement
Advertisement

HUYA

HUYA logo

HUYA Inc.

3.15
USD
-0.15
-4.41%
Apr 04, 15:54 UTC -4
Closed
exchange

After-Market

3.12

-0.02
-0.79%

HUYA Balance Sheet

Advertisement